About this listen

Is It You, Me, or Adult A.D.D.? is a meticulously researched, comprehensive guide to recognizing and dealing with Adult ADHD, offering a message of hope for the millions of people whose lives this disorder has impacted.

©2008 Gina Pera (P)2011 Tantor

I'll get it out of the way first: I'm more than a little annoyed that the chapter titles are missing - it's literally the only mechanism by which we can meaningfully jump around a 15 hour long audio stream! Not only that but the chapter numbers don't line up with the audio - come on guys, this is fundamental stuff.

That frustration aside, the content was very enlightening, informative and perhaps most significantly of all, for me personally, incredibly validating.

I learnt some new stuff but I also now have the much needed confirmation that I'm not losing my marbles and I'm not the (main) problem... I can see light at the end of this very long, very dark tunnel for the first time in longer than I care to acknowledge.
